Data-based reporting for reducing administrative burden The project Data-based reporting developed from the Zero Bureaucracy initiative. It provides a solution for the automatic exchange of data required by the state, based on the principles of simplicity and minimum burden. Data-based reporting is a joint project of the Estonian Tax and Customs Board, Statistics Estonia and Eesti Pank. As of 2024, several other institutions have joined the project (such as the Centre of Registers and Information Systems, the Environmental Board etc.). In July, the volume of industrial production was greater than a year ago

According to Statistics Estonia, in July 2018, the production of industrial enterprises increased by 4% compared to July 2017. Production increased in manufacturing and energy, but decreased in mining.

People prefer e-commerce while enterprises prefer cloud services

According to Statistics Estonia, 56.5% of the population aged 16–74 used e-commerce in the last three months. Compared to last year, the overall popularity of e-commerce has remained the same, but the amounts spent on purchasing goods and services have increased. The results of the enterprise survey showed that more than half of the companies using the internet use paid cloud services.

In the third quarter, the Estonian economy shrank by 1.9%

According to Statistics Estonia, in the third quarter of 2020, the gross domestic product (GDP) decreased by 1.9% year on year. The GDP at current prices was 7 billion euros. Transportation and storage and manufacturing activities were the main contributors to the economic decline.
